Does anyone know a safe way to remove the Stormtrooper armor from Hot Toys ANH Stormtrooper Figure? I am looking to replace/switch out the cod piece from my short stormtrooper with the cod piece of my Luke stormtrooper because of a few noticeable scratches. Of coarse I don't want to damage either of the figures in the process. Any tips is appreciated! Thanks
 
It's not that hard. If I remember right, there's Velcro on one side of the torso armour, so after pulling the 'suspenders' off each shoulder it's easy to separate on one side and slide off.

When you start removing the armour you'll see the system of straps that hold it in place. Just be careful. The codpiece is attached to the butt-plate and abdominal 'corset' so that will all be the last to come off after arm and leg armour pieces + shoulders.
